Underground Leak Detection in Denver, CO

Underground leak detection services are designed to identify hidden water leaks beneath the surface of a property, often without causing significant disruption. These services are commonly requested for projects involving persistent low water pressure, unexplained increases in water bills, or signs of water pooling or soil erosion around the property. Property owners typically want to understand the exact location and severity of a leak before proceeding with repairs, ensuring that the necessary work is focused and efficient.

This service covers a range of projects, including leaks in underground water lines, sprinkler systems, or sewer pipes. Homeowners should consider whether they have access to detailed plumbing layouts and be prepared to share information about recent landscaping, renovations, or other changes that might affect underground piping. Understanding the scope of the underground plumbing system and the symptoms of a leak can help property owners determine if underground leak detection is an appropriate step toward resolving water-related issues.

Project Types

Common Underground Leak Detection Jobs

Underground Pipe Leak Detection - identifies hidden leaks in underground plumbing systems without extensive digging.

Water Line Leak Detection - locates leaks in residential water lines that may cause water loss and damage.

Sprinkler System Leak Detection - finds leaks in underground irrigation systems to prevent water wastage.

Septic System Leak Detection - detects leaks in septic tanks and drain fields that could impact property health.

Gas Line Leak Detection - pinpoints underground gas leaks to ensure safety and compliance.

Utility Line Leak Detection - locates leaks in underground utility lines to prevent property damage and service disruptions.

FAQ

Underground Leak Detection Questions

What is underground leak detection? It is a process used to locate hidden water leaks beneath the surface without extensive digging.

When should property owners consider leak detection? When there are unexplained increases in water bills or visible signs of water pooling or dampness.

What types of projects typically require leak detection? Residential irrigation systems, main water lines, or foundation leaks are common reasons for this service.

How does the detection process work? Specialized equipment is used to identify the presence and location of leaks inside underground pipes or water lines.
